Output fa841c391990ad5a0478d5575a5c20b31bb6a1331e315c760d13a3d63ec39526:6

value
334400642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2518eae5a9a70c7f7c4c4f06499513421970f36 OP_EQUAL
address
3GVH6Kkj9iZTQGw54Gb952HuhCjZPDXnqK
transaction
fa841c391990ad5a0478d5575a5c20b31bb6a1331e315c760d13a3d63ec39526
spent
true